One-dimensional Ag3PO4/TiO2 heterostructure with enhanced photocatalytic activity for the degradation of 4-nitrophenol

One-dimensional TiO2 nanofibers were synthesized using an electrospinning method. Subsequently, Ag3PO4/TiO2 heterostructures were successfully fabricated through a simple deposition-precipitation reaction. The Ag3PO4/TiO2 heterostructures exhibited enhanced photocatalytic performance under visible light. The improved photocatalytic activities are attributed to the visible light absorption enhanced by Ag3PO4 and the formation of a heterojunction between TiO2 and Ag3PO4, which can effectively accelerate the charge separation and transfer. The heterostructures can be reclaimed easily by sedimentation without a decrease in the photocatalytic activity due to the large length to diameter ratio of the nanofiber framework.
